The brief

Identifying M&E contractors that can act as Principle Contractor for Asbestos works. main role of the principal is as follows: • plan, manage, monitor and coordinate the entire construction phase • take account of the health and safety risks to everyone affected by the work (including members of the public), in planning and managing the measures needed to control them • liaise with the client and principal designer for the duration of the project to ensure that all risks are effectively managed • prepare a written construction phase plan before the construction phase begins, implement, and then regularly review and revise it to make sure it remains fit for purpose • have ongoing arrangements in place for managing health and safety throughout the construction phase • consult and engage with workers about their health, safety and welfare • ensure suitable welfare facilities are provided from the start and maintained throughout the construction phase • check that anyone they appoint has the skills, knowledge, experience and, where relevant, the organisational capability to carry out their work safely and without risk to health • ensure all Workers have site-specific inductions, and any further information and training they need • take steps to prevent unauthorised access to the site • liaise with the principal designer to share any information relevant to the planning, management, monitoring and coordination of the pre-construction phase
